The recommended dosage of Cystorelin is 100 mcg (2 ml) per cow, given IV or IM.

Formulation: Sterile solution 50mcg of GnRH (Gonadotropin releasing hormone) per ml. 
No refrigeration required.
15 doses/30ml vial

Storage conditions: Store at or below 77°F (25 °C). Brief exposures to 86°F (30°C) are permitted. Discard remaining product 6 months after first use

Treat Cystic Ovaries and Maintain Productivity in Your Herd MERIAL® CYSTORELIN® (gonadorelin) is indicated for the treatment of ovarian follicular cysts in dairy cattle. Ovarian cysts are nonovulated follicles with incomplete luteinization, which can result in nymphomania or irregular estrus. Historically, cystic ovaries have responded to an exogenous source of luteinizing hormone (LH) such as human chorionic gonadotropin. CYSTORELIN initiates release of normal physiological levels of endogenous LH to cause ovulation and luteinization.
